Easy to learn, fun to perform, Compost! The (mini-)Musical teaches performers and their audiences how we can all help combat climate change through worm power – by composting our waste.

Compost! The (mini-)Musical provides a rich, creative cross-curricular learning experience, encompassing music, art, literacy, French, science, geography and citizenship.

Compost! The (mini-)Musical is written by me, Anneliese Emmans Dean. I’ve worked closely with my local composting champions, York Rotters, to ensure that the information it contains is accurate.

If you teach Compost! The (mini-)Musical over a longer time scale, you can incorporate more songs and spoken parts, more related activities and more background information about composting. There are two options for putting on Compost! The (mini-)Musical where you are:

1. I can come to your school/event and teach Compost! The (mini-)Musical.
email me for details

2. You can teach Compost! The (mini-)Musical yourself using the comprehensive Teaching Pack with Resource CD. The 48-page colour Teaching Pack comes with a Resource CD that contains:
– Introductory message
– Recordings of live performances of each song
– Backing tracks
– Lyrics for performers (pdf)
– Lyrics as PowerPoint.
